Ingredients

To make Texas Roadhouse Cinnamon Honey Butter, you’ll need the following ingredients:

  • Prep Time: 5 minutes
  • Cook Time: 0 minutes
  • Total Time: 5 minutes
  • Servings: 12
  • 1 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 1/2 cup powdered sugar
  • 1/2 cup honey
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on

Step-by-Step Instructions

Now, let’s dive into the step-by-step preparation of this delightful butter.

  1. In a medium bowl, combine the softened butter, powdered sugar, honey, and ground cinnamon. Make sure the butter is adequately softened to allow for easy mixing, which will lead to a creamier texture.
  2. Use a hand mixer to beat the mixture until it is smooth and creamy. This should take about 1-2 minutes. Keep mixing until you don’t see any lumps of butter.
  3. Transfer the butter to a serving dish or container. For a festive presentation, you could use a decorative bowl.
  4. Refrigerate until ready to use. This butter can be made in advance, storing it in the fridge helps it firm up and makes it easier to spread.
  5. Spread on warm bread or rolls and enjoy! Take a moment to savor the rich, sweet flavor coupled with the warm, fluffy bread.

Pro tip: If your butter is not softened enough, you can microwave it for just a few seconds, but be careful not to melt it.

Storage, Freezing, and Reheating Tips

Storing your cinnamon honey butter is easy! Keep it in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to two weeks. This way, you’ll always have a tasty spread available for your warm breads and rolls.

If you want to make a larger batch in advance, you can also freeze the butter. Spoon it into a freezer-safe container, smoothing the top before sealing. The butter can be frozen for up to three months. To use frozen butter, simply let it thaw in the refrigerator overnight before serving.

There’s no reheating necessary for this butter, as it’s best served cold or at room temperature. Just scoop out what you need, and let it sit out for a bit if it’s too firm to spread.

Delicious Variations to Try

Feel free to experiment with the recipe to suit your tastes. Here are some ideas for variations:

  • Maple Honey Butter: Swap the honey for maple syrup for a different flavor profile.
  • Citrus Twist: Add a teaspoon of orange or lemon zest for a refreshing touch.
  • Nutty Addition: Incorporate finely chopped nuts for an extra crunch.
  • Spicy Spin: Introduce a dash of cayenne pepper or nutmeg for something different.

Common Inquiries Regarding the Recipe

Here are some frequently asked questions about Texas Roadhouse Cinnamon Honey Butter:

  • Can I use salted butter instead of unsalted? Yes, you can, but it’s best for those who prefer a little extra saltiness to your butter.
  • How do I know if the butter is softened enough? The butter should be pliable, showing dents when pressed but not melting.
  • Can I mix this by hand? Absolutely! Just be prepared for a little more effort. A sturdy spatula will work, though it may take longer to achieve a smooth texture.
  • How can I enhance the flavor? Consider adding a pinch of sea salt or using flavored honey to elevate the flavors even further.
